For high-volume production runs of complicated plastic parts, injection moulding preponderates. This well-known strategy involves injecting molten plastic under high stress right into a specifically made mold and mildew cavity. As soon as cooled and solidified, the plastic takes the form of the mold, producing regular, long lasting components suitable for whatever from playthings and electronics enclosures to automobile elements and medical gadgets. For jobs needing unparalleled accuracy and control, CNC machining services in Melbourne use the best solution. CNC (Computer Numerical Control) machining utilizes computer-aided layout (CAD) software to regulate computerized equipment tools. This allows for exceptionally precise cutting, boring, and shaping of a wide range of materials. From delicate elements for electronic devices to high-strength components for the auto industry, CNC machining can deal with even the most demanding projects. The ability to work with numerous materials like light weight aluminum, steel, timber, and also plastics makes CNC machining a versatile choice for makers in Melbourne.

The rise of electrical vehicles (EVs) has actually caused a significant concentrate on EV billing facilities. The advancement of effective and available charging stations is crucial to support the growing variety of electrical cars when traveling. EV billing options are coming to be a lot more widespread, offering numerous choices from slow chargers for over night home usage to quick chargers for quick top-ups during traveling. This infrastructure is essential for the shift to a sustainable transportation system, reducing dependence on fossil fuels and decreasing click here greenhouse gas discharges. Complementing this change towards sustainable power are solar inverters, which play a crucial duty in solar power systems. Solar inverters transform the direct existing (DC) produced by solar panels into rotating current (AC), which is utilized by most family appliances and fed right into the electrical grid. The effectiveness and reliability of solar inverters are crucial for the efficiency of solar power systems, making them a vital component in the fostering of renewable energy.
